Pomona Families Holding Out Against Caltrans/Metro Home Demolitions for 71 Widening
To widen the 71, Caltrans has already demolished 15 Westmont homes, with 3 additional homes still threatened - in addition to the 6 homes the agency demolished a decade to make way for the Mission Boulevard Bridge.

Caltrans and Metro Break Ground On 71 Freeway Widening Through Pomona
The SR-71 project will convert about 3.5 miles of existing four-lane expressway into an eight-lane freeway. Construction for the first phase - $174 million for just under two miles - is expected to complete in 2024.
